我们在 Google Apps Marketplace 中有一个应用程序(新应用程序,即使用 OAuth2),它需要获取域中的用户列表。
我们目前正在为此使用 Provisioning API(我们知道它已被弃用,但似乎没有更好的选择)。然而,最近,对于某些域,我们开始收到“您无权访问此 API”的 403。
有谁知道为什么我们突然得到 403,也许是一个错误?似乎还有其他一些错误,例如范围https://apps-apis.google.com/a/feeds/user/#readonly不起作用,但https://apps-apis.google。 com/a/feeds/user/确实如此。
有谁知道什么时候可以开始使用新的 Admin SDK Directory API 来获取用户列表?现在这是不可能的,因为即使管理员安装了该应用程序,它也只有在他们转到其域安全设置并手动检查“启用 API 访问”时才能工作,请参阅此处的相关问题:如何访问用户信息没有域管理员启用 API 访问的域?